ABOUT LITTLE STUKELEY

The sought-after village of Little Stukeley lies approx. 3 miles north-west of Huntingdon. Within the villages there are a couple of churches, a busy village hall which holds many events throughout the year, a recreation ground and the local pub, "Stukeleys Hotel" which also serves food. Huntingdon is a short drive away for shopping with its busy High Street offering a selection of independent shops and high street names, plus sports and leisure facilities.

Transport - The Stukeleys are just a short drive to the A1M and A14 providing easy access to the national motorway network. Huntingdon is approx. 3 miles away with its mainline rail station offering fast links into London King's Cross in about 45 minutes or to the North via Peterborough. The bustling city of Cambridge lies approx. 22 miles to the south-east.

Schools - Ermine Street Church Academy (0.5 miles approx.) and Alconbury CofE Primary (1.5 miles approx.) schools provide primary education and both schools are Ofsted rated "Good". St Peter's School (2.5 miles approx.) and Hinchingbrooke School (2.8 miles approx.) are the nearest secondary schools. Both schools are Ofsted rated "Good".

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on December 21, 2022

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on December 21,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
